前端三大语言的崛起与融合_构建高效Web应用的未来之路
0 2025-01-23
随着互联网的快速发展,网页设计已经从单纯的文字和图片展示,逐渐演变成一个充满创意和无限可能的领域。而JavaScript作为网页开发的核心技术之一,其强大的功能为网页设计师提供了丰富的特效实现手段。本文将为您呈现一份JavaScript特效大全,帮助您解锁网页设计的无限可能。
一、JavaScript特效概述
JavaScript特效,顾名思义,就是利用JavaScript语言在网页上实现的各种动态效果。这些特效可以增强网页的互动性、美观性和用户体验,使网页更加生动有趣。JavaScript特效的种类繁多,包括但不限于以下几种:
1. 动画效果:如渐变、缩放、旋转、平移等;
2. 滚动效果:如无缝滚动、自定义滚动条等;
3. 表单验证:如实时验证、表单美化等;
4. 鼠标特效:如鼠标跟随、点击反馈等;
5. 窗口特效:如窗口弹出、遮罩层等;
6. 菜单效果:如下拉菜单、标签页等;
7. 时间轴效果:如倒计时、进度条等;
8. 响应式设计:如自适应屏幕、响应式布局等。
二、JavaScript特效实现技巧
1. CSS3动画:利用CSS3的动画功能,可以实现简单的动画效果。CSS3动画具有性能优越、兼容性好的特点,但局限性较大,无法实现复杂的交互效果。
2. jQuery库:jQuery是一个优秀的JavaScript库,它简化了DOM操作、事件处理、动画效果等操作。使用jQuery可以大大提高开发效率,实现丰富的特效。
3. GSAP库:GSAP(GreenSock Animation Platform)是一款功能强大的动画库,支持多种动画效果,如缓动、循环、序列等。GSAP动画具有高性能、低延迟、兼容性好的特点,广泛应用于网页设计和动画制作领域。
4. Three.js库:Three.js是一款基于WebGL的3D图形库,可以创建3D模型、场景、动画等。使用Three.js可以实现极具创意的3D特效,为网页设计增添无限魅力。
5. Vue.js、React等前端框架:Vue.js、React等前端框架不仅提供了一套完整的组件化开发体系,还提供了丰富的动画和过渡效果。使用这些框架可以轻松实现复杂的交互和动态效果。
三、JavaScript特效在实际应用中的价值
1. 提高用户体验:通过JavaScript特效,可以使网页更加生动有趣,提高用户的浏览体验。
2. 增强视觉效果:丰富的JavaScript特效可以为网页设计增添无限魅力,使网页更具吸引力。
3. 优化性能:合理运用JavaScript特效,可以提高网页性能,降低页面加载时间。
4. 创新设计:JavaScript特效为网页设计师提供了丰富的创意空间,有助于打造独特的网页风格。
JavaScript特效在网页设计中具有举足轻重的地位。通过掌握JavaScript特效大全,您可以轻松实现各种创意效果,为网页设计注入无限活力。在今后的网页开发过程中,不断学习、实践和相信您将成为一位卓越的网页设计师。